The thing is, you need to design yor enclosures based on what you have to work with.........If you apply what someone aleady has done to what you're trying to do, you'll end up with problems and design flaws........

Start with a 16" footer and work up.......I've never believed in having some type of bottom......You want burrowable soil so they can make burrows and nest sites.......Go look at atrium and patio design books, they will give you all the information you'll need to build up from the footers......
